Tourist arrivals for the month of March 2026 reached 183,979.
This figure reflects a decrease compared to the 279,328 arrivals recorded in February 2026.
Further, the March 2026 arrivals are lower than the 229,298 arrivals reported in March 2025.
The first three months of the year saw the arrival of 740,634, an increase compared to same period last year which is 229,298.
Workers' remittances grew to US$ 814.8 million in March 2026.
This is an increase from the US$ 729.0 million recorded in February 2026.
It also represents a rise compared to the US$ dollars 693.3 million received in March 2025
US$ 2.29 billion were recieved in the first three months in 2026, a surge from US$ 1.8 billion compared to the corresponding period last year.
